Love it or hate it, this weekend is Week 2 of the DAP season.

Bolts are playing FC Delco Saturday morning at Brandeis at 10am. The Revs play PA Classics at the same time at Gillette.

On Sunday morning at the same time and locations, Bolts play PA Classics and Revs play Delco.

More great soccer. Coaches and parents of kids who've caught the soccer bug, bring your youth teams and kids to the games. They are all open to the public and free. Its a great opportunity to show your guys what the top local talent is up to and what they can aspire to.
